Nettet14. apr. 2024 · The 2 height variables will be redundant with both in the model and show not significant (while waist will be significant). The "best" model will have one of the height variables and the waist variable, dropping both height variables will give a much poorer fit. NettetHowever, the actual reason that it’s called linear regression is technical and has enough subtlety that it often causes confusion. For example, the graph below is linear regression, too, even though the resulting line is curved. The definition is mathematical and has to do with how the predictor variables relate to the response variable.
